Output d68dae9b2928c9e84a1a66fdbf90dadf0d42f6c626eed3d945947eafbefc079e:2

value
25261281
script pubkey
OP_0 OP_PUSHBYTES_32 085245ed3c1895f534e8cbaea248ec88f2518f53111a85a73a86ca404d981697
address
bc1qppfytmfurz2l2d8gewh2yj8v3re9rr6nzydgtfe6sm9yqnvcz6ts6aw73s
transaction
d68dae9b2928c9e84a1a66fdbf90dadf0d42f6c626eed3d945947eafbefc079e
spent
true